  • Aroma: Loads of cooked agave and floral notes with light spice.

    Initial Taste: A very nice entry of cooked agave, grassy notes and citrus.

    Body: Medium bodied. The vegetal notes advance for a nice balance with the agave sweetness and the light spice. Good balance.

    Finish: The finish lingers nicely with grassy notes, pepper and agave sweetness. A quality finish.

    I had high expectations for this blanco and it didn't disappoint. You can definitely tell some of the notes from this that creep into the aged expressions. For around $30, this is a wonderful tequila value. The bottle is unique as well and looks great on the bar. And all around good tequila buy.
